Overview
ACMoney is a free Android application designed to help users manage their personal finances through intuitive budget tracking and expense monitoring. As part of the finance category, it focuses on enabling individuals to gain better control over their income, expenses, and long-term financial goals. The app is suitable for consumers seeking a straightforward way to organize their financial habits without relying on complex financial platforms. It is particularly aimed at users who want to improve their financial health through consistent tracking and goal setting.
Developed by ACMoney, the app was first published on Softonic on October 16th, 2023. While the developer’s background is not detailed in the provided information, the app’s functionality centers on core financial management tasks. It supports Android 13.0 and above, indicating a focus on modern devices with up-to-date security and performance standards. The interface is described as clean and modern, emphasizing ease of navigation and accessibility for users of varying technical experience.
Real-world usage scenarios include daily expense logging, monthly budget planning, and monitoring progress toward savings goals. Users can record income sources, categorize spending, and receive visual insights into their financial behavior. These features make ACMoney a practical tool for students, young professionals, and individuals managing personal budgets on a daily basis.
Key Features & Capabilities
- Expense and Income Tracking – Users can log daily transactions, including both income and expenses, with customizable categories to reflect different spending habits.
- Budget Management – The app allows users to set monthly or custom budget limits and receive alerts when approaching or exceeding them.
- Financial Goal Setting – Users can define short- or long-term financial goals, such as saving for a vacation or paying off a debt, and monitor their progress visually.
- Spending Insights – The app generates visual summaries and reports to help users identify spending patterns and areas for improvement.
- Intuitive User Interface – Designed with a clean, modern layout, the app prioritizes ease of use and quick access to essential functions.
These features support real-time financial awareness, helping users make informed decisions based on accurate data. For example, a user planning a trip can set a savings goal and track contributions weekly. Similarly, someone managing a tight monthly budget can monitor spending across categories like groceries, transportation, and entertainment to avoid overspending. The app’s focus on simplicity ensures that users can maintain consistent tracking without a steep learning curve.
